Keep Your iPhone in Excellent Condition

The physical condition of your iPhone is one of the most critical factors affecting its resale value. To maintain its appearance:

  • Use a high-quality protective case to prevent scratches and dents.
  • Apply a screen protector to guard against cracks and scratches on the display.
  • Avoid exposing your device to extreme temperatures or moisture.
  • Handle your iPhone carefully to prevent accidental drops.

Maintain Software and Firmware Updates

Keeping your iPhone updated ensures optimal performance and security, which can influence buyer confidence.

  • Regularly install the latest iOS updates provided by Apple.
  • Back up your data before updates to prevent loss.
  • Reset to factory settings before selling to remove personal information.

Manage Battery Health

Battery health is a key consideration for buyers. A degraded battery can lower the device’s value.

  • Check your battery health in Settings > Battery > Battery Health.
  • If the maximum capacity drops below 80%, consider replacing the battery.
  • Limit exposure to high temperatures that can accelerate battery wear.

Keep Accessories and Original Packaging

Original accessories and packaging can add value to your iPhone when selling or trading in.

  • Include the original charging cable, power adapter, and earphones if available.
  • Keep the original box and documentation in good condition.
  • Store accessories safely to avoid damage.

Document the Device’s Condition

Providing a detailed record of your device’s condition can help fetch a better price.

  • Take clear photos from multiple angles.
  • Keep records of any repairs or replacements, such as battery or screen.
  • Use reputable platforms that verify device condition.

Choose the Right Time to Sell or Trade-In

Timing can influence the resale value of your iPhone. Consider selling when:

  • New iPhone models are announced or released.
  • Your device is in excellent condition with minimal wear.
  • Market demand is high, such as during holiday seasons.
